Sky Sports understands West Brom defender Steven Reid is poised to sign a new two-year deal to keep him at The Hawthorns.

West Brom revealed earlier this month they were in talks with Reid over a new contract and it appears those discussions have proved fruitful.

Reid, who is currently out sidelined for the rest of the season with a foot injury, sees his current deal expire in the summer, but West Brom are determined to keep the former Blackburn man.

West Brom are understood to have fended off interest from the likes of Queens Park Rangers, Reading and Celtic to persuade Reid to agree a new contract.

The 31-year-old has established himself as a key player for the Baggies since arriving from Blackburn in the summer of 2010 and keeping him at the club for the next two seasons will provide the side with a massive boost.
